Es gibt mehrere Möglichkeiten, Backups von Microsoft Access-Datenbanken zu erstellen:
- Manuelles Speichern von Kopien der Datenbankdatei: Sie können eine Kopie der Datenbankdatei (.accdb oder .mdb) manuell auf ein externes Laufwerk oder in einen Cloud-Speicher hochladen.
- Automatisierung des Backup-Prozesses mithilfe von Access-VBA-Code: Sie können ein VBA-Skript erstellen, das automatisch eine Kopie der Datenbankdatei an einen bestimmten Speicherort speichert.
- Verwendung einer Drittanbieter-Software: Es gibt auch spezielle Backup-Software für Microsoft Access-Datenbanken, die automatisch Backups erstellen und verwalten kann.
- Verwendung von Microsoft Access-Backup- und Wiederherstellungs-Tools: Access bietet auch eigene Backup- und Wiederherstellungs-Tools, die in der Datenbank-Engine enthalten sind und die es ermöglichen, Backups der Datenbank und der Objekte zu erstellen und wiederherzustellen.
Es ist wichtig regelmäßig Backups zu erstellen und diese an einem sicheren Ort aufzubewahren, um im Falle eines Datenverlustes die Daten wiederherstellen zu können.
Access-Datentabellen besser im SQL Server
Verwenden von SQL Server als zentralem Speicher für Access-Datenbanken bietet mehrere Vorteile:
- Skalierbarkeit: SQL Server ist eine hochgradig skalierbare Datenbank-Engine, die in der Lage ist, große Mengen an Daten zu verarbeiten und zu speichern. Es ermöglicht auch die Verwendung von Clustering und Replikation für höhere Verfügbarkeit und Belastbarkeit.
- Sicherheit: SQL Server bietet umfangreiche Sicherheitsfunktionen wie Benutzerauthentifizierung, Datenverschlüsselung und Zugriffssteuerung, die es ermöglichen, Daten vor unerlaubtem Zugriff und unbefugter Veränderung zu schützen.
- Leistung: SQL Server ist eine leistungsstarke Datenbank-Engine, die es ermöglicht, komplexe Abfragen und Berichte schneller auszuführen als Access, insbesondere bei großen Datenmengen.
- Zusammenarbeit: SQL Server ermöglicht mehreren Benutzern gleichzeitig auf die Datenbank zuzugreifen und darauf zu arbeiten. Dies ist besonders nützlich, wenn mehrere Personen auf dieselben Daten zugreifen und sie bearbeiten müssen.
- Integrität: SQL Server verfügt über ein Transaktionssystem, das sicherstellt, dass Datenintegrität aufrechterhalten wird und dass die Daten konsistent bleiben, auch wenn mehrere Benutzer gleichzeitig darauf zugreifen.
- Erweiterbarkeit: SQL Server bietet viele erweiterte Funktionen wie Replikation, Datenintegration, Business Intelligence und vieles mehr, die in Access nicht verfügbar sind.
Daher ist es besser die Daten in einem zentralen SQL Server zu speichern und Access nur als Frontend zu nutzen, um von den Vorteilen einer leistungsstarken und skalierbaren Datenbank-Engine zu profitieren.
Comments are closed